最佳实践和技术
Posted: Sun Jun 15, 2025 6:38 am
高效处理日期和时间数据是使用 Visual Basic (VB) 开发强大数据库应用程序的基础。准确管理时间数据会影响从记录保存和调度到数据分析和报告的各个方面。VB 为日期和时间操作提供了广泛的支持,使开发人员能够在其应用程序中无缝地执行计算、格式化和验证。
处理日期和时间的第一步是确保数据存储的正确性。大多数数据库都支持专用的日期和时间数据类型,例如DATETIME或TIMESTAMP。将数据插入数据库时,DateTime可以使用 SQL 查询中的参数将 VB 的结构转换为适当的格式,这有助于防止 SQL 注入和格式错误等问题。正确的参数化可以增强安全性并维护数据完整性。
执行日期和时间计算是另一个关键方面。VB 提供了诸如DateAdd、DateDiff和 等Now轻松操作日期。例如,使用这些函数可以轻松计算两个日期之间的差值,或为一个日期添加天数、月份或年份。这些计算在诸如日程安排、截止日期跟踪或年龄计算等需要精确时间数据的应用中至关重要。
格式化日期和时间输出以便显示也同样重要。VB 允许使 文莱 VB 数据库 用ToString方法或格式说明符进行格式化,从而能够以适合不同语言环境或用户偏好的各种格式显示日期。一致的格式可以增强可读性,并确保应用程序能够清晰地向不同地区的用户传达信息。
验证日期和时间输入有助于防止错误并保持数据质量。开发人员应实施检查,以验证输入的日期是否有效且在可接受的范围内。此外,处理闰年或夏令时等特殊情况可确保应用程序跨时区和日历变化可靠运行。适当的验证程序有助于提高系统的整体稳健性。
总而言之,在 VB 数据库中处理日期和时间需要了解数据类型、执行精确计算、设置显示格式以及验证用户输入。通过遵循最佳实践,开发人员可以创建有效管理时间数据的应用程序,并自信地支持调度、报告和历史分析等功能。
处理日期和时间的第一步是确保数据存储的正确性。大多数数据库都支持专用的日期和时间数据类型,例如DATETIME或TIMESTAMP。将数据插入数据库时,DateTime可以使用 SQL 查询中的参数将 VB 的结构转换为适当的格式,这有助于防止 SQL 注入和格式错误等问题。正确的参数化可以增强安全性并维护数据完整性。
执行日期和时间计算是另一个关键方面。VB 提供了诸如DateAdd、DateDiff和 等Now轻松操作日期。例如,使用这些函数可以轻松计算两个日期之间的差值,或为一个日期添加天数、月份或年份。这些计算在诸如日程安排、截止日期跟踪或年龄计算等需要精确时间数据的应用中至关重要。
格式化日期和时间输出以便显示也同样重要。VB 允许使 文莱 VB 数据库 用ToString方法或格式说明符进行格式化,从而能够以适合不同语言环境或用户偏好的各种格式显示日期。一致的格式可以增强可读性,并确保应用程序能够清晰地向不同地区的用户传达信息。
验证日期和时间输入有助于防止错误并保持数据质量。开发人员应实施检查,以验证输入的日期是否有效且在可接受的范围内。此外,处理闰年或夏令时等特殊情况可确保应用程序跨时区和日历变化可靠运行。适当的验证程序有助于提高系统的整体稳健性。
总而言之,在 VB 数据库中处理日期和时间需要了解数据类型、执行精确计算、设置显示格式以及验证用户输入。通过遵循最佳实践,开发人员可以创建有效管理时间数据的应用程序,并自信地支持调度、报告和历史分析等功能。